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7985336 0626 1290977574
5621520 51948517 997
5621520 51948517 997
023631633 783394 818 782889
All about undefined
Interested in learning more?
5621520 51948517 997
023631633 783394 818 782889
See more
123078754 549 98821167436
0017288 50 6823643708
See more
0506840 03469879267
00182533907 532286821 6389 921
See more